Functional Tester

Responsibilities

  • Test case design, test case execution, defect management.
  • Interpret business requirements, system design, and creating compelling test scenarios.
  • Analyze test results against functional design and expected results.
  • Manage defect creation, tracking, prioritization, and coordinate resolution with the development team and functional leads.

Qualifications

  • Candidate must have at least 4-5 years of IT experience, of which the last 2 years are focused on end-to-end software testing, including creating and executing test scenarios, analyzing, and documenting software defects based on stated requirements and design specifications.
  • Knowledge of the public sector, specifically state government programs and applications.
  • Good understanding of interpreting business requirements, system design, and creating compelling test scenarios.
  • Proficiency in at least one test case management and defect management tool. E.g., Microsoft Test Manager (MTM), HP Application Lifecycle Management (ALM), Quality Center (QC)
  • Full understanding of SDLC (software development lifecycle) and STLC (software testing lifecycle) in waterfall as well as agile methodology.
  • Must be able to create SQL queries against an Oracle database when necessary to verify business scenarios have been met.
  • Experience with data conversion environment involving legacy systems to the modern technology platform.
  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Ability to work independently as well as in a team environment.
  • Ability to balance multiple task assignments.
  •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ills with the ability to exercise mature judgment.

Preferred Skills

  • Understanding of child welfare system worker portal and ,-facing applications is a plus.
  • Preference will be given to those familiar with government-Childwelfare child care experience.
  • Testing Techniques - Understand the various approaches used in testing, including white-box, black-box, interface testing, coverage testing, and regression testing.
  • Experience with methodologies, including but not limited to, Agile, RUP, Lean, or Waterfall.
  • A bachelor’s degree in a relevant field.
  • Experience in creating and executing automation scripts using VBScript and tools such as TFS Coded UI, Selenium, or Microsoft Test Manager.
